The number retailers have been avoiding

Self-checkout has quietly become the default way to pay at grocery, now representing 54% of transactions where it is available. That adoption curve outran the loss prevention tooling built for staffed lanes, and the bill has come due. The 2026 Self-Checkout Loss Report from ECR Retail Loss puts a hard figure on what many operators already suspected: stores see losses climb by an average of 22% in the first year after they roll out self-checkout, whether from deliberate theft, scanning mistakes, or produce misidentified at the wrong price point.

That gap is why some chains pulled self-checkout back in the past two years, betting that staffed lanes were the safer economics. The data suggests the better move is fixing the technology rather than retreating from it. A 22% first-year increase is a tooling and process failure, not proof that unattended checkout is structurally unworkable. Retailers that treat it as the latter are leaving a lower-cost format on the table for the wrong reason.

What Everseen is actually catching

Everseen, the vision AI company behind loss prevention at 11 of the world's top 20 grocery retailers, now processes 15 million transactions a day across its platform, according to the company. Its system uses real-time computer vision to spot missed scans, mis-scans, and checkout errors as they happen, rather than reconciling losses after the fact through end-of-week inventory counts that arrive far too late for a store manager to act on any individual incident. The camera watches the scan itself, not just the register total, which is the difference between catching a problem in the moment and discovering it as an unexplained variance three weeks later.

Bruno Rothgiesser, Everseen's chief architect, frames the technology as pattern recognition trained on millions of real shopping transactions, tuned to separate an honest fumble, an item stuck under a cart, a barcode that will not scan, from a deliberate switch or a skipped item. That distinction is the entire product. A system that cannot tell the difference either lets real loss through by staying too lenient, or accuses paying customers by flagging every hesitation, and both failure modes cost the retailer more in the long run than the shrink the system was built to stop in the first place.

Nudges beat confrontations

The intervention model matters as much as the detection model, and this is where the data gets specific. Everseen's numbers show soft on-screen prompts, paired with a video replay of the exact moment an item was missed, trigger in only 3% to 10% of self-checkout transactions across its retailer base. That low trigger rate is itself a signal of a well-tuned system: most shoppers never see an intervention at all, which is exactly the point for a format built to move people through the lane faster than a staffed register.

Of the transactions that are flagged, 80% to 97% resolve through the shopper simply correcting the scan themselves after seeing the replay, with no staff escalation required. That is a deliberate design choice against the instinct to harden self-checkout with more friction, more ID checks, more visible cameras pointed at customers. Shrink control and customer experience are not separate line items competing for the same budget here. A system that resolves the overwhelming majority of incidents without a human confrontation preserves the labor savings self-checkout was supposed to deliver in the first place, which is the entire business case for the format.

The pattern is showing up outside the US too

The same instinct is playing out at convenience chains abroad. BGF Retail, which operates South Korea's CU convenience stores, is piloting an AI camera add-on built with Shinsegae I&C starting in September that flags unscanned items as a customer attempts to leave the store. The design goal is explicitly minimal: one compact camera with an onboard vision processing unit bolted onto existing terminals, no new servers, no rip-and-replace of the checkout stack that a chain with thousands of locations could never fund in a single cycle.

That constraint, retrofit over rebuild, is the practical lesson for any retailer evaluating this category regardless of geography. The vendors gaining traction are the ones that plug into existing point-of-sale hardware rather than demanding a fleet-wide terminal swap before a single store sees a benefit. For a CFO weighing the capital case, that difference determines whether a pilot can scale to a full store network inside one budget cycle or gets stuck as a permanent proof of concept that never earns a line in next year's plan.

What this means for the loss prevention budget

The evidence now argues against the binary choice retailers have been debating for two years: rip out self-checkout entirely and go back to staffed lanes, or leave it running unmonitored and absorb the shrink as a cost of the format. Vision AI vendors are demonstrating a middle path backed by hard numbers, transaction-level detection, calibrated intervention thresholds, and resolution rates that keep the overwhelming majority of incidents out of a manager's hands entirely, which is the outcome retailers actually wanted from self-checkout when they first deployed it.

For retail CTOs and loss prevention leaders, the diligence question is no longer whether vision AI works. The ECR and Everseen data both say it does at scale, across a base large enough to be credible. The real question is which vendor's false-positive rate and integration footprint match your existing point-of-sale estate, and whether the intervention design respects the customer relationship as much as it protects the P&L. Get that wrong and you trade shrink for churn, and churn is the more expensive number on every retailer's income statement.
